Report out from National Academies on measuring poverty recommends adjusting the way childcare costs are incorporated into the Supplemental Poverty Measure to better reflect actual need--including research into defining the basic amount of $ need.

#FactOfTheDay: Licensed child care spaces were available for around 1-in-4 California children ages 0 to 12 with working parents in 2021.

#FactOfTheDay: In 2021, childcare availability in some counties was lower than 1 space in licensed child care for every 7 children.

#FactOfTheDay: In 2021, median county-level costs for full-time licensed infant care ranged from $13,600 to $22,900 annually in child care centers.
